Health Tip for 13 July, '09

To reduce body odour, put a few drops of rose water or tea tree oil in the bathtub, before taking bath.

This will give you a long lasting freshness and serve as a good substitute for deodorant. You can also add a teaspoon of alum to your bath water. Cupful of camphor oil and boiled mint leaves will also work wonders.
